Warning Signs You Need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age early is crucial to preventing costly repairs and reducing disruption to your daily life. Look out for these warning signs, and don’t hesitate to contact us if you suspect water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show water damage, even if you can’t see any signs of it. Don’t ignore these odors – they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a clear indication of water damage. If you notice any stains, don’t delay – contact us immediately to assess the damage.

Warped or Buckled Wood Trim

Warped or buckled wood trim can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your wood trim, contact us to schedule an assessment.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can be a sign of a larger issue.

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ration Cost in Black Diamond, WA

The cost of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Black Diamond,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Wood Trim Repair and Rest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of wood trim, and complexity of repair
Final Inspection and C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and level of cleaning required
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Complexity of damage and size of affected area
Equipment Rental and Use $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Disinfection and Sanitizing $100 – $500 Size of affected area and level of disinfection required

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my wood trim?

A: Preventing water damage in your wood trim needs regular maintenance and inspection. Check your gutters and downspouts regularly, and consider installing a gutter guard to prevent clogs. Our team can also provide guidance on how to prevent water damage in your wood trim.
